Program Officer – Economist
Summary
Responsibilities
1) Project management and stakeholder engagement – approximately 75%
The Program Officer will independently manage assigned projects under the Swiss Cooperation Programme Tanzania with focus on impact-linked financing and private sector development. This implies first line responsibility for all tasks related to project cycle management, which includes:
- Project planning, procurement, risk assessments, contracting and contract management
- Monitoring project implementation, including reviewing and analyzing project indicators as well as operational and financial reports
- Establishing and maintaining effective relationships with public and private sector stakeholders
2) Economic analysis and policy advice – approximately 15%
The Program Officer will regularly conduct in-depth analysis and monitoring of the macroeconomic context and the
business environment in Tanzania and report on relevant developments. The Program Officer will also provide expert advice on private sector engagement economic governance including
relevant policy developments and their implications for Swiss cooperation.
3) Global and multilateral initiatives – approximately 10%
The Program Officer will be the contact person within the Embassy for global/multilateral initiatives in his/her field of responsibility, notably with the International Monetary Fund and the World Bank. Moreover, the Program Officer will liaise with initiatives of the Swiss State Secretariat for Economic Affairs and other relevant Swiss Government units, ensuring coordination and information exchange on matters relevant to the Embassy.
